Stress Laundering Wood Surfaces
When pressure washing timber surfaces, it's important to pick the best devices and method to stay clear of damages. Beginning by picking a stress washing machine with adjustable setups. A reduced pressure, usually between 1,200 to 1,500 PSI, is suitable for timber. This assists prevent gouging or stripping the wood fibers.

It's important to evaluate a small, low-profile section first to ensure your method and pressure setups will not hurt the surface area.
Use a follower nozzle attachment for an even circulation of water. Hold the nozzle at a 45-degree angle and at the very least 12 inches away from the timber to reduce the risk of damage.
As you wash, relocate long, sweeping movements along the grain of the timber. This technique aids lift dirt and particles effectively without leaving streaks.
After washing, wash the surface completely to eliminate any continuing to be cleaning solution. Allow the wood to completely dry totally prior to applying any type of sealant or discolor. Following these actions will ensure your wood surface areas remain in great problem while looking fresh and tidy.
Methods for Cleansing Concrete
Concrete surface areas can gather dirt, grime, and discolorations with time, making efficient cleaning methods crucial. To start, you'll intend to use a stress washing machine with a minimum of 3000 PSI for concrete cleaning. This degree of pressure efficiently eliminates persistent discolorations without damaging the surface area.
Prior to you start, spray the location with a concrete cleaner or a mix of detergent and water. Enable it to stay for about 10-15 minutes; this assists break down hard stains.
Next, affix a large spray nozzle to your stress washer, preferably a 25-degree or 40-degree pointer. This will certainly disperse the water uniformly and decrease the risk of etching.
When you start stress washing, operate in areas. Maintain the nozzle about 12 inches from the surface area and maintain a steady, sweeping motion. This strategy guarantees you don't miss any type of areas or use excessive pressure in one location.
For especially stubborn spots, you may require to duplicate the procedure or make use of a more concentrated cleaner.
Lastly, wash the area completely after cleansing. This step stops any type of deposit from remaining on the concrete, leaving it tidy and looking fresh.

Maintain the stress listed below 2000 PSI to prevent any type of damages or cracks. Begin with the bottom and work your way up, washing in sections to prevent touches.
Make use of a detergent particularly formulated for plastic house siding to aid get rid of dirt and mold. Apply it with your stress washer or a pump sprayer, allowing it to sit for about 10 mins.
Afterward, rinse extensively from the top down, ensuring all cleaning agent is eliminated. Ultimately, check the exterior siding for any kind of missed spots or persistent stains that may need additional attention.
Regular upkeep will maintain your plastic siding looking fresh and extend its life expectancy, making it a worthwhile investment for your home.
